Conversation Begins: Mothers and Daughters Talk About Living Feminism by Christina Baker Kline, Christina Looper Baker

Conversation Begins: Mothers and Daughters Talk About Living Feminism

Christina Baker Kline, Christina Looper Baker

416 pages first pub 1996 (editions)

nonfiction feminism challenging informative inspiring slow-paced
Powered by AI (Beta)
Loading...

Description

The first book to take an honest, in-depth look at the difficulties and rewards of being a feminist mother and to ask prominent feminist daughters whether their mother's vision was successfully or unsuccessfully transmitted to them while growing u...
